But the 'Choice of Weapon' album is much more than a revival of past glories, it's also a chance for the band to show their range and experiment without going overboard. Wilderness Now' is one of the disc's more intriguing moments. It's one of the slower cuts on the record and it really takes hold with the band's string backing. And 'Life/Death' may be one of the bigger curveballs on the release, as it feels like it has a '50s era pacing, but the Cult give it their own modern stamp. Lyrically the song has substance as well as Astbury debates the essence of a man. Choice of Weapon is the ninth album by the British rock band The Cult. The album was planned for release in 2011, but the release date had since been pushed to May 22, 2012. Recording sessions for Choice of Weapon began in March 2011 with Chris Goss, who produced the 2010 Capsule EPs. The sessions took place at studios in New York City, Los Angeles, California, and the "California desert". The album was finished in January 2012

They have, in Choice of Weapon, reasserted themselves as true masters of bombast electric riff charged rock. Half the album is Electric tinged rock perfection, the other half harks back to the Cult from the days of Love and is considered and understated. They complement each other brilliantly. The last track (stream above), This Night in the City Forever, takes both, screws them up together and throws in The Doors for an epic album finisher. This is very big and quite clever.

Choice Of Weapon" is, in my opinion, The Cult's strongest release since their controversial self-titled album in 1994. And, with the band's lineup maintained since "Born Into This", there's a welcoming tight cohesiveness to their playing, a sureness that just wasn't there before. This may as well mark the beginning of a much-needed, promising new phase in their career. All the other songs - including the four capsules on the bonus disc - have great hooks though, proving that the Ian Astbury/Billy Duffy team is far from burnt out. This is great news. Choice Of Weapon", while not quite as brilliant as their classic output, manages to generate enough light to keep them very much alive in my book.
